Carpano Punt E Mes Sweet Vermouth in a Nutshell

Carpano Punt E Mes isn't your average sweet vermouth; its name famously translates to "point and a half," referencing its signature balance of one point sweetness to a half point of bitterness. This unique characteristic, born from a storied 1870s Turin tale involving a stockbroker, gives it an intriguing citrus and herbal complexity with a distinct bitter orange and quina finish that truly sets it apart.

Let's Answer Your Questions About Carpano Punt E Mes Sweet Vermouth

Where is Carpano Punt E Mes Sweet Vermouth from?

Carpano Punt e Mes, a classic Italian vermouth, hails from Turin, where Antonio Benedetto Carpano is credited with inventing the vermouth category in 1786. While Carpano's original vermouth formula was established then, the specific Punt e Mes ("point and a half" in Piedmontese) variation came about in 1870. Legend has it that a stockbroker in Carpano's bar ordered his usual Carpano vermouth with an added half measure of bitter, reflecting a stock market increase of one and a half points. The Carpano brand is renowned for its historic role in vermouth production and Punt e Mes, with its distinctive balance of sweetness and bitterness derived from citrus and quina, quickly became a beloved aperitif and a versatile cocktail ingredient. The Fratelli Branca Distillerie acquired Carpano in 2001, continuing its legacy of quality.

How should I use Carpano Punt E Mes Sweet Vermouth?

Carpano Punt e Mes offers a compelling bittersweet character, a delightful dance of rich, dark fruit sweetness giving way to a distinct, pleasant bitterness. This unique profile makes it a standout in cocktails like a Manhattan, where it adds complexity, or a Negroni, lending its signature assertive edge.

What does Carpano Punt E Mes Sweet Vermouth taste like?

With Carpano Punt E Mes, you'll notice herbaceous, dark cherry, and orange peel aromas. The first sip is rich and bittersweet, revealing plum, fig, and licorice notes that mingle with a distinct quinine character. It finishes long and warming, with a pleasant bitterness reminiscent of dark chocolate and lingering herbal hints.
